Agree with most but mve was our only attacking threatRushworth is a great keeper but showed why he isn't in the England reckoning. His distribution is extremely erratic - once again he booted the ball straight out of play at kick off, as he so often does. And he was extremely fortunate not to concede in the first half when he gifted the ball to a striker, with another in attendance. Fortunately, he is good at making tackles.
He slowed the game down in the first half (shades of Arsenal). Why?
He's a huge, huge talent, but he really needs to work on aspects of his game.
FTT's form has really dipped. Is he exhausted? Work needed on his fitness over the summer? Is his lack of game time in the first half of the season having an impact?
BTA is a great player, but he doesn't fit the Sakamoto role. He kept drifting infield, meaning we were too narrow. On the other wing, EMC was marked out of the game by Fusire, although I thought Markello did better against him.
MVE needs to learn to get back more quickly when we lose the ball (Dabo, although less skilled, was very good at that). He'll leave us very vulnerable in the PL if he doesn't get back down the pitch more quickly. He was our best attacking threat though.
Wright - another insipid performance. Simms offered a lot more when he came on, but then lacked the composure / skill to convert chances. We Will need a conventional striker who can bully defences and take chances. That is not going to be easy to find.
Rudoni was bizarre. Against Derby he occupied the spaces between the lines of defence brilliantly. Yesterday, he didn't (same against Hull).
Grimes remains pure class, but can only do so much on the pitch.
Overall, it was a bizarre performance, in reality extremely complacent (as some of us predicted in the match thread). Hopefully, we can relax now, but if we play like that then Friday could be another disappointment. Blackburn need a win, which will help, but a good tactic from them will be a low block and breaking at pace. The very large away crowd could get impatient, which will aid them. A point is far from guaranteed unless we up the game a lot.
We are so much better when we start with real intensity (e.g vs Middlesbrough). That must be the plan on Friday, surely?
